    • As a reminder below is a brief summary of the delivery procedures for the Turkish Lira contracts. Detailed currency delivery procedures are available on cmegroup.com under the following link.
       
       

       Turkish Lira and Euro/Turkish Lira   

       

      • ~ The last day of trading is the first business day prior to the third Wednesday of the contract month. The final settlement prices will be received Tuesday at 12:30 a.m. CST and will be made available in the Deliveries System.

       

      • ~ Currency Commitments are due in the Deliveries System by 10:00 a.m. CST on the last day of trading.

       

      • ~ There is a dual order-to-pay requirement for both contracts. Firms must have their order-to-pays or US Dollar wire transfer in by 1:00 p.m. CST. Wire transfers denominated in Euro are due at 8:00 a.m. CST and Lira denominated wire transfers are due by 6:00 a.m. CST.

       

      • ~ On delivery day, payments must be in the CME Delivery account by 10:00 a.m. in the country of origin.
